About the Event
The Santa Barbara Symphony presents a captivating performance featuring Mahler's monumental Symphony No. 2, "Resurrection," at the historic Granada Theatre - Santa Barbara on May 17, 2026, at 3:00 PM. Under the baton of Music Director Nir Kabaretti, this event brings world-class classical music to the heart of Santa Barbara, showcasing the power and depth of Mahler's masterpiece. Attendees can prepare for a profound musical journey in this esteemed Santa Barbara venue.

Santa Barbara Symphony Live in Santa Barbara
The Santa Barbara Symphony, renowned for its dynamic performances and commitment to classical music, regularly enchants audiences with a diverse repertoire. This special engagement at Granada Theatre - Santa Barbara features the profound "Resurrection" Symphony by Gustav Mahler, a work celebrated for its emotional intensity and grand scale. Led by the esteemed Nir Kabaretti, the Symphony delivers an evening of powerful orchestral artistry, exploring the themes of life, death, and redemption.
